Project

General

Profile

Task #5172

Release 0.8.0

Added by Davide Pesavento 4 months ago. Updated 3 months ago.

Status:
New
Priority:
Normal
Category:
Docs
Target version:
Start date:
Due date:
% Done:

0%

Estimated time:

Description

Release ndn-cxx, NFD, and ndn-tools version 0.8.0

  • write release notes, update docs/release-notes-latest.rst symlink, add entry in docs/releases.rst
  • increase version number in wscript
  • create and push git tags
  • publish source and binary packages
  • update documentation on named-data.net (generate documentation for the released version, update symlinks to "current", update version in github hook)
  • send announcement

Checklist

  • create and push git tags
  • publish source packages
  • update documentation on named-data.net
  • send announcement
  • publish binary packages
#1

Updated by Junxiao Shi 3 months ago

NFD package scripts need an update before release.
I'm getting a deprecation notice in nightly.

Setting up nfd (0.7.1-28-g7647cc76-nightly~ndncxx0.7.1.37.g04566434~buster) ...
DEPRECATION NOTICE: ndnsec-dump-certificate is deprecated. Please use 'ndnsec cert-dump' instead.
#2

Updated by Junxiao Shi 3 months ago

NLSR package needs a small update too: delete the sudo usage in nlsr.postinst script.
The NLSR package does not declare sudo as a dependency and as such installation would fail in Docker.
This sudo usage is unnecessary, because package installation is already running as root.

Also available in: Atom PDF